Keromin is a theremin stuffed inside a plush frog. His arms and mouth manipulate the amplitude and pitch ofsound able to hit every note on a scale.

For educational purposes, "kero" means frog in Japanese. "Min" is from theremin. Simple enough. Keromin is currently sold in Japan only. Any of my Japanese readers willing to send me one? I am sick remember? "cough cough."
